Understanding Dewalt Yellow
Dewalt yellow is not just any yellow; it carries a distinct essence that differentiates it from typical shades of yellow. This color has become synonymous with durability and reliability, two qualities that Dewalt products consistently deliver.
The Specific Shade of Dewalt Yellow
While it may seem straightforward to define this color, Dewalt yellow can be specifically identified through its Pantone color code. This code is essential for designers and manufacturers when replicating the color in various applications. Dewalt yellow is recognized by Pantone as being categorized under the shade of:
- Pantone 109 C
This intense yellow hue is often perceived as bright, bold, and more vibrant compared to other variations of yellow, which makes it instantly recognizable.

Are there any cultural meanings associated with the color yellow in tools and machinery?
In many cultures, yellow is associated with optimism, warmth, and innovation. In the context of tools and machinery, this color is often used to convey energy and industriousness. Yellow is also highly visible, making it a preferred choice in safety equipment and signage, where bright colors are essential for drawing attention and ensuring safety on job sites.
Furthermore, in Western cultures, yellow signifies caution, which is particularly relevant in construction and industrial environments. By embracing this color, Dewalt not only promotes its brand identity but also aligns itself with broader cultural associations of safety and efficiency, qualities that consumers highly value when selecting power tools.
